Proximity Key

The proximity key technology allows the drivers of cars to open the doors and start the vehicle by just one finger. This technology is wireless and communicates with the vehicle's computer system typically via radio frequency waves. Proximity key features also offer enhanced security to stop thieves from hacking your car's computers and stealing information.

For many drivers, the convenience of proximity keys is a major selling factor. In contrast to traditional keys, which require the key to be placed in the ignition in order to start the vehicle, proximity keys can be activated simply by entering the vehicle using the key in your hand. This makes getting in and out of your car easier, particularly when you're rushed.

You can also customize your settings with proximity keys. Positions of seats as well as climate control preferences and entertainment settings are all included. These settings can be saved to the key and shared among many users. This feature is particularly useful when a family or group of friends use a single vehicle.

Proximity keys come with some drawbacks, such as their reliance on batteries and the possibility that they could be easily lost or damaged. The battery inside a proximity key typically lasts for a long period of time, however, if it goes out of the blue it could be impossible to unlock or start your car. You should always have a spare proximity key or duplicate your key to ensure you or a trusted friend can unlock your car in case an emergency.

A hex-key is a tool that is used to drive hexagonal screws or to remove them. They are available at most hardware stores and come in a variety of sizes and shapes. They're typically long and have a rounded end with six sides. The rounded end helps prevent the tool from damaging the screw head, or stripping it.

Hex keys are useful in automotive repairs and can be used to tighten or loosen fasteners. They can be used with SAE (American) and bolts in metric. It is recommended to have an assortment of both types in your inventory for use in general and for repairs to cars made by different manufacturers.

Hex keys are available in a variety of designs and prices. Basic hex keys include the basic L shape tool and a ring. A more advanced version has hexagonal tips that fit into a socket, making it easier to hold and turn the fastener. These tools are not expensive, and can be stored in your toolbox or bag for quick fixes.



Transponder Key

The transponder key, also referred as a chip-key, is an electronic microchip inside the head of the car key that prevents hot-wiring. When the transponder key is inserted into the ignition it transmits a signal to the computer system of the car. The engine will start when the information matches. This technology helps to significantly reduce the rate of car theft and gives you peace of mind knowing your car is safe and sound.

They're also more difficult to duplicate than metal standard keys, making them a great choice for those who want more security in their vehicle. These keys are more expensive than regular metal keys, but the additional security they provide is well worth the cost for those who value car security.
